Hello from rainy UK. Evoque 2012 SD4 2.2 diesel automatic.
January i purchased an evoque for 700 pounds with a problem, cranks but does not start.
Started with inspecting and found out no fuel goes to the fuel filter.
Replaced in-tank pump. There was water contamination in the tank because diesel was like melted butter.
Cleaned tank, new pump, new fuel filter.
Fuel goes to the filter and after.
Cranks but doesnt start.
I have tested the Volume control valve in the bottom of the HPFP with multimeter and seems it works.
I have tested the fuel pressure valve that stays on the fuel rail and it works as well.
There is fuel in the rail but still doesnt start. When i slightly undo the injector return pipes i see the fuel is under pressure.
While cranking Revs go about 200 so the crankshaft sensor must be fine, but it shows Desired pressure 50Mpa and i only have 1-2 Mpa.
I dont want to buy another pump, or rail , or fuel pressure sensor or valve.
Can you advise what could it be?
Seems like something electrical , something blocking it. It started for a second and cut off. Started with the help of Easy Start spray.
I get P0087 low fuel pressure .
Read something about inertia switch or crash mode. Car was without battery for 10hours while charging it but that didnt reset anything.

My understanding is that if water gets to the HPFP of any modern diesel engine then that pump and all injectors need to be replaced and the pipes too, although I suspect the pipes could be flushed clean.
